An Overview of Crime Rates in Brandon, VT

Crime is typically categorized into two main types: violent and property crimes. Violent crimes encompass offenses such as murder, rape, robbery, and assault, while property crimes include burglary, theft, and vehicle theft. Based on the most recent report, the Brandon crime rate is lower than the national average by 37.9%. Specifically, there were 9 violent crimes in Brandon, equivalent to 219 per 100,000 individuals, lower than the national average by 38.9%. Furthermore, Brandon recorded 45 property crimes, amounting to 1097 per 100,000 residents, which was lower than the average by 37.7%.

Has Crime in Brandon Increased Since Last Year?

Year-over-year crime rates in Brandon has increased by 54.3% in the last reported crime report. Comparing crime rates from one year to another offers some insight into whether or not Brandon is becoming a safer or more dangerous place to live. Crime rates are categorized by violent and property crime. Year-over-year violent crime has increased by 125%, while property crime has increased by 45.2%. Potential Causes for Crime in Brandon

The economic well-being of a city's residents plays a significant role in crime rates. High poverty rates and income inequality can lead to increased crime stats as individuals may resort to illegal activities to meet their basic needs. While lower rates could lead to a lower Brandon crime rate. The poverty level in Brandon is 10.1%, while the national average is 15.1%.

High cost of living can lead to economic stress for individuals and families, particularly those with limited financial resources. When people struggle to make ends meet due to high housing costs, healthcare expenses, or other basic necessities, they may be more inclined to engage in criminal activities, such as theft or fraud, as a means of financial survival. On the flipside, cities that have a lower cost of living, could see a reduced crime rate. In Brandon, the cost of living is 2.26% higher than the national average.

The median home price in Brandon is $291,549, compared to the national average of $326,622. High housing costs can lead to financial stress for residents. When individuals struggle to make ends meet due to expensive housing, they may be more inclined to engage in criminal activities to address their financial difficulties, such as theft or fraud. Communities with stable housing environments tend to foster stronger social bonds and community engagement. This can lead to increased vigilance and cooperation among residents, which can deter criminal behavior.

        Source: The Brandon, VT crime data displayed above is derived from the FBI's uniform crime reports for the year of 2024. The crime report encompasses more than 18,000 city and state law enforcement agencies reporting data on property and violent crimes. The uniform crime reports program represents approximately 309 million American residents, which results in 98% coverage of metropolitan statistical areas.
